Related words H2718 H2717 חרב חרב chârab chârêb
חרב חרב
chârab chârêb
khaw-rab', khaw-rabe'
A primitive root; to parch (through drought), that is, (by analogy) to desolate , destroy, kill KJV Usage: decay, (be) desolate, destroy (-er), (be) dry (up), slay, X surely, (lay, lie, make) waste.
H2719 חרב chereb
חרב
chereb
kheh'-reb
From H2717 ; drought ; also a cutting instrument (from its destructive effect), as a knife , sword , or other sharp implementKJV Usage: axe, dagger, knife, mattock, sword, tool.
H2720 חרב chârêb
חרב
chârêb
khaw-rabe'
From H2717 ; parched or ruined KJV Usage: desolate, dry, waste.
H2722 חרב chôrêb
חרב
chôrêb
kho-rabe'
From H2717 ; desolate ; Choreb , a (generic) name for the Sinaitic mountainsKJV Usage: Horeb.
H2725 חרבון chărâbôn
חרבון
chărâbôn
khar-aw-bone'
From H2717 ; parching heat KJV Usage: drought.
